CVE-2011-0071
Mozilla Firefox < 3.5.19 and 3.6.x < 3.6.17 - Directory Traversal via Resource URL
Title source: llmDescription
Directory traversal vulnerability in Mozilla Firefox before 3.5.19 and 3.6.x before 3.6.17, Thunderbird before 3.1.10, and SeaMonkey before 2.0.14 on Windows allows remote attackers to determine the existence of arbitrary files, and possibly load resources, via vectors involving a resource: URL.
